Job Description As a Security Officer - Gatehouse Screening in Los Angeles, CA , you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Education, and more. As an Access Control Officer with Allied Universal at a higher education location, you will greet and assist students, staff, and visitors while managing entry points and verifying credentials. You will monitor activity, conduct routine patrols nearby, document security-related observations, and communicate clearly with campus partners to help to deter incidents.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to students, staff, and visitors by carrying out Allied Universal security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ities.
  • Operate access control at designated entrances by checking credentials, verifying authorization, issuing temporary visitor passes, and maintaining entry and/or exit logs in accordance with campus policies.
  • Monitor alarms, cameras, and access control systems; report irregular activity and/or system issues through established communication channels.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, coordinating with campus stakeholders and/or public responders as directed by post orders.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ols around assigned academic buildings and perimeter areas; working environments and conditions may vary by location.
